New Website Aims to Help Kentuckians Explore Education and Career Options

FRANKFORT, KY — Kentuckians now have a one-stop-shop for finding answers on career and education questions. During a “virtual ribbon-cutting” ceremony at the Capitol Rotunda earlier this month, leaders from the Commonwealth Education Continuum launched the website, Futuriti.org.

Presidential Inauguration Ceremony 2025 Moves Indoors Amid Cold Weather Forecast

WASHINGTON D.C. - In an unprecedented move due to anticipated harsh winter conditions, the inauguration of President Donald Trump and Vice President J.D. Vance has been relocated indoors. The ceremony, originally scheduled for the West Front of the U.S. Capitol, will now take place in the Capitol Rotunda, ensuring the safety and comfort of attendees amidst the cold.
